Output 571f954bc87d243e3d6fbf7587dbb41730c5861f03487f0c19c0112afec83f7e:1

value
2698172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41b2d8f7d0ae23c7b86911e829636945106d213 OP_EQUAL
address
3M2Xja2nYA4xRdyWi9ibYG5mpNperYm1i3
transaction
571f954bc87d243e3d6fbf7587dbb41730c5861f03487f0c19c0112afec83f7e
confirmations
413333
spent
true